Days after Swiggy started charging a ₹2 platform fee on food orders being delivered, the online food ordering app has pulled the plug on its premium grocery delivery pilot program, Handpicked, which was functional in several parts of Bengaluru. 

"At Swiggy, we're continuously experimenting with new propositions in line with our vision to enable unparalleled convenience to consumers. Handpicked was being piloted in a few zones in Bengaluru and we have had several positive learnings from it," the spokesperson said.

Handpicked, which was launched in December 2022, offered premium products which are either imported or locally made. 

The development comes soon after the online food delivery platform Swiggy announced a “platform fee” of Rs 2 per order, irrespective of the cart value, as the company looks to control its costs.
